As his new film project progresses, director John Mule’s professional interest in his actress turns into an obsession. Slowly, the boundaries between play and reality fade.

The esteemed director John Mule is working on a new project. The auditions at the beginning of the black-and-white film - in the dark, only showing the actresses - produce his new muse: Merry. Soon, his professional interest in her turns into an obsession. The film switches between the set and Mule’s life beyond, where Merry plays an ever bigger role. As the film progresses, the boundaries between play and reality fade.
